October 2024 by Keith Gallon
What a joy! A proper family run bistro, with great food, unfancy furnishings, and relaxed vibes (great playlist if you like the classic light bluesy/jazz stuff). Simple wine list - the white, rose and red all come from the same organic producer in Spain, so no choice problems. Our combination of pigeon breast, mackerel pate, field mushrooms with salad from their allotment, and hearty beef bourguignon, with mash, carrots onions and deep gravy all in the high scores out of 10. No room for pud, apart from a palate cleansing mouthful of two of coffee ice-cream, without their homemade coffee syrup. You've got to go!
